Output d6d1a50772495cbfcf4f7094fd83aaaf0b6ff41f4ca3fc08bf55de166bb7e8ea:1

value
1591477509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3ce2238b6a94897fb568ef58851e89306e9304f OP_EQUAL
address
3KYLdNPyDSNfV6vdyBzjv3eXYgdnn4JzMm
transaction
d6d1a50772495cbfcf4f7094fd83aaaf0b6ff41f4ca3fc08bf55de166bb7e8ea
confirmations
440952
spent
true